Void fluctuation effects in radiation interrogation of voided liquids

Description
The spatial and time variations of voids in two-phase-flow systems are shown to result in an error in the void fraction deduced from radiation transmission measurements. This error is large when the void in the beam is small and it increases with the amplitude of the fluctuation in some systems. It also increases with the degree of non-uniformity of the void distribution and the channel thickness but it is reduced when the void grows periodically with time. (author)
